From b3e03681fa6fe19bf8f8751c7bfa16d8924bc9a4 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Seth Tisue Date: Mon, 16 May 2022 17:23:11 +0100 Subject: [PATCH 5/7] tweak --- releases/2.12.16.md |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/releases/2.12.16.md b/releases/2.12.16.md index 0edc4f8b69..b6a53eb449 100644 --- a/releases/2.12.16.md +++ b/releases/2.12.16.md @@ -2,7 +2,7 @@ This release improves compatibility with recent JDKs: -* For JDK 19 support, use ASM 9.3 ([#10000](https://github.com/scala/scala/pull/10000)) +* Use ASM 9.3, enabling JDK 19 support ([#10000](https://github.com/scala/scala/pull/10000)) * Make `-target` support JDK 8 through 19 (and deprecate 5 through 7) ([#9916](https://github.com/scala/scala/pull/9916)) * Fix codegen for `MethodHandle.invoke` (et al) under JDK 17 `-release` ([#9930](https://github.com/scala/scala/pull/9930)) * Deprecate `AnyVal#formatted(formatString)`, to avoid conflict with JDK 15+ method ([#9783](https://github.com/scala/scala/pull/9783)) From 6ce36bbe2fd84e7b1271c2d70f89bd8ba6cbc353 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Lukas Rytz Date: Fri, 10 Jun 2022 09:32:05 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 6/7] Known regression --- releases/2.12.16.md | 15 +++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 15 insertions(+) diff --git a/releases/2.12.16.md b/releases/2.12.16.md index b6a53eb449..031f2c3ec5 100644 --- a/releases/2.12.16.md +++ b/releases/2.12.16.md @@ -18,6 +18,21 @@ and improves security and error reporting: For complete 2.12.16 change lists, see [all merged PRs](https://github.com/scala/scala/pulls?q=is%3Amerged%20milestone%3A2.12.16) and [all closed bugs](https://github.com/scala/bug/issues?utf8=%E2%9C%93&q=is%3Aclosed+milestone%3A2.12.16). +## Known issues + +Scala 2.12.16 contains a [known regression](https://github.com/scala/bug/issues/12605) that was discovered after the artifacts were released. + +In mixed compilation, all Java and Scala source files of a project are passed to the Scala compiler (`CompileOrder.Mixed` in sbt, enabled by default). In this mode, the Scala compiler can build incorrect type representations for certain references to Java nested classes, which can lead to false type mismatch errors and cause a project not to compile. Example: + +```java +public class C { + public class I { public class J {} } + public void t(I.J j) {} +} +``` + +The Scala code `val c = new C(); val i = new c.I(); c.t(new i.J())` fails to compile (`found: O.i.J, required: I.this.J`). Separate compilation (`CompileOrder.JavaThenScala`) works correctly. + ## Compatibility As usual for our minor releases, Scala 2.12.16 is binary-compatible with the whole Scala 2.12 series.
